I have had to specify the media with some cards that use the de driver. ifconfig de0 media 10baseT/UTP or whatever media you have. man de for the different media types. paul Mark D Smith (msmith@revolution.3-cities.com) wrote: > Greetings, > > I have an Adaptec ANA6911A/TX (Was Cogent) ethernet card based on the > DEC 21143-PA chip.
